For church organists, the final verse of a hymn is more than just the end of a song—it is the crowning moment of worship. It is the opportunity to lift the congregation, add musical flourish, and provide a triumphant conclusion to the service. Noel Rawsthorne, a renowned British organist, compiled "400 Last Verses" as a collection of short, poignant musical pieces for the organ. The book has become a treasured resource for organists and music lovers worldwide.
